Hmm,tricky one that.
To do something like that I believe it involves major rewiring and a new CPU like the ones fitted to 996's and the like.
The prob with 749/999 bikes is the imobiliser chips in the keys,clocks and ignition.Basically,it aint gonna go without the key.
I think a German dealer/tuner has done this.
